"Yes, there was an issue with the original download," a Sony Europe spokesperson has told Eurogamer. Said issue, which rendered PAL digital copies of Assassin's Creed: Bloodlines dead on arrival, was rectified by replacing the PSP file on the European PlayStation store -- though this came at a cost to those who had already been greeted by the defective copy's never-ending loading screen. According to the spokesperson, "It was pulled from the store and we are issuing replacement codes for those people who purchased the content before 12PM GMT on November 20." Developed by Griptonite Games, Bloodlines follows the protagonist of 2007's Assassin's Creed, complete with 3D free-running and an Altair-native control scheme.

Just in time for your Turkey Day weekend, Killzone 2 will be activating double XP on all multiplayer games from November 27th to November 30th. In addition to double XP, Guerrilla will host a Killzone 2 "retro tournament" using only the Beach Head and Southern Hills maps from the second DLC pack, both remakes of Killzone 1 maps. If you don't have the DLC yet and don't want to drop "money" on it you'll want to check out Killzone.com -- free codes will be given away later this week.

It seems the PlayStation Store got a little jealous of the brick-and-mortar retailers who were offering discounts during this week of Black Friday Thanksgiving. Beginning with today's specially-dated Tuesday PSN update, a handful of downloadable PS3 titles will be offered for half-price until December 2. Here's a list of the encheapened games, and their temporarily slimmed-down prices: Bomberman Ultra - $4.99 Comet Crash - $4.99 Flower - $4.99 Invincible Tiger: The Legend of Han Tao - $7.49 The Last Guy - $4.99 Prince of Persia Classic - $4.99 Smash Cars - $7.49

Amazon's awesome Final Fantasy Crystal Chronicles: The Crystal Bearers offer has gotten even better. The online retailer is still taking pre-sales at $44.99, with an exclusive calendar, but it has now added a $10 credit on future game purchases to the package. So the game is effectively $34.99. With The Crystal Bearers coming out after Christmas, it seems poised to take advantage of gift money and/or returns of items gamers don't want. However, this pre-Christmas deal may require some budget-conscious gamers to spend against their presumed future cash gifts. Or, for those of you with enough disposable income, you can just buy it.
